**TKT-4471: Vault locked after agent clock skew**

Build agents on the Moorfen pool drifted ~9 minutes, so vault tokens issued by Cindervault failed validation and the signing vault auto-locked. NTP is fixed; skew now <50 ms. Security review needed before re-enabling auto-unseal. To verify the incident yourself, unseal the staging replica using the recovery passphrase below.

unlock words, fawig-bagef: olidor-holir-istox-holath-tamys-quenion-giliel

Quick heads-up on Pinwheel UI versioning: we cut a minor release every sprint, and anything touching component props needs a changeset file in the PR. No changeset, no merge — the bot will nag you. Majors are rare and go through the design council first. The full policy, with examples of what counts as breaking, lives on the internal page below.

wiki page, bahip-yahip: https://grafana.qirvanlabs.corp/browse/display/projects/cc3a1b9dbfc9

// Hot-reload interval for plugin configuration in the Vexlar runtime.
// Plugins are re-read when this window elapses; shorter values mean
// faster pickup but more disk churn. Do not set below 500ms or the
// watcher thrashes on network filesystems. Changes to schema-breaking
// fields still require a full restart — hot-reload only covers values,
// not structure. If your plugin caches config, subscribe to the reload
// hook instead of polling. Verified against the build whose token
// appears below.

pipeline stamp: htk4_66df

## SQL linting

Heads up: every `.sql` file in the Bramblewick repo runs through `sqlsift` in CI, and it's strict — uppercase keywords, no `SELECT *`, and explicit join conditions or the build fails. If you're paged for a broken pipeline, it's usually a lint failure, not a real outage. The full rule list and suppression syntax are documented on the internal wiki page.

operations page: https://superset.kelvicorp.example/pipeline/run/display/view/9edfe8e23ee3f5ff

**Q: How does the waveform preview in Soundmoor get generated?**

Server-side. Upload triggers a render job; the worker downsamples audio to 800 peak points and stores JSON next to the file. Client just draws it. Don't render waveforms in the browser — we tried, it was slow. Previews for files over two hours get chunked; see the render-worker README. Cache invalidation is manual for now. Stuck on a broken preview, or the job queue looks jammed? Ask here.

escalation mailbox, kaweg-kahif: druwyn.sordor@nelvroworks.corp